u/crypt_moss 1h ago
ä & ö are separate letters from a & o, not variants with accents, they're relevant for quite a bit of meaning as well as for vowel harmony which determines how words can be formed

u/JiiBiz NSH - NHL 48m ago edited 44m ago
That's just Finnish names. That's the eastern Finland last name composition, while western Finland has names ending in "la" or "lä". Eastern names are derived from "belonging into certain family", while western names refer to location of residence or house/farm's name you were living in, or the owner of that property.
Rantanen=A family that has been started in beachy area.
Mikkola=There has been a farm, that has had owner named Mikko.
